Step-by-step explanation:

1. First, let's take two points from the line.

  • For this case, let's take (-7, -2) and (-5, -3).

2. Next, to find the slope, we use the formula [tex]\frac{y_2-y_1}{x_2-x_1}[/tex] , plug in the values, and simplify.

  • [tex]\frac{-3-(-2)}{-5-(-7)}[/tex]
  • [tex]\frac{-3+2}{-5+7}[/tex]
  • [tex]-\frac{1}{2}[/tex]

Therefore, the slope is -1/2.
